Expert Maintenance Technician Wanted
About the Role:
The successful candidate will collaborate with engineering and operations teams to ensure pharma manufacturing compliance with safety, regulatory, and organizational standards.
They will participate in design and project discussions to enhance equipment reliability before installation.
A key responsibility of this role is to develop, document, and implement preventive and predictive maintenance strategies for new equipment.
The technician must ensure commissioning and critical spare parts are identified, received, and properly cataloged.
Additionally, they will collaborate in Factory Acceptance Testing (FAT), Site Acceptance Testing (SAT), equipment commissioning, and qualification.
Review and execute commissioning, qualification, and validation protocols according to project schedules.
Key responsibilities include reviewing and approving process flow diagrams (PFDs), piping and instrumentation diagrams (P&IDs), specifications, and equipment layouts.
Perform daily preventive and demand-based maintenance on manufacturing and utility systems.
Manage the site's Predictive Maintenance program, including oversight of condition monitoring contracts and follow-up actions.
Support equipment and process upgrades as part of continuous improvement initiatives.
Maintain accurate maintenance records and documentation in line with engineering procedures.
Liaise with internal/external engineering teams and contractors for equipment installation, troubleshooting, and commissioning.
Assist in preparing for and ensuring success during external inspections and internal audits.
Supervise and coordinate external contractors to ensure safe and compliant work practices.
Requirements:
- A Certification, Degree or Trade Qualification in Engineering or a relevant field.
- Minimum of 3 years experience in a highly regulated manufacturing (Pharma/Biologics/Medical Device) environment.
- Experience in instrumentation/PLC troubleshooting.
